在云原生时代,应用程序的部署和管理变得前所未有的灵活和复杂。华为云原生CCE(容器引擎服务)提供了一种高效、稳定的容器管理平台,而资源监控则是确保应用状态健康的关键环节。本文将详细解析华为云原生CCE的高效资源监控策略,助你轻松掌控云上应用状态。
一、华为云原生CCE概述
华为云原生CCE是一款基于Kubernetes的容器引擎服务,旨在为用户提供全栈式容器管理解决方案。它支持从容器镜像构建、容器编排到容器部署、运维监控等全生命周期管理。CCE通过整合华为云的资源优势,为用户提供了强大的弹性伸缩能力和高性能的容器服务。
二、资源监控的重要性
资源监控是确保应用程序稳定运行的关键。通过实时监控应用程序的资源使用情况,可以及时发现潜在的性能瓶颈、资源浪费等问题,从而优化资源配置,提升应用性能。
三、华为云原生CCE资源监控全攻略
1. 监控概述
华为云原生CCE提供了一系列监控工具,包括:
- 云监控服务:提供基础资源的监控数据,如CPU、内存、磁盘等。
- 应用性能管理(APM):对应用程序的运行状态进行监控,包括请求、响应时间、错误率等。
- 日志管理:收集和分析应用程序的日志数据,便于排查问题。
2. 监控指标
华为云原生CCE提供了丰富的监控指标,包括:
- CPU:应用程序的CPU使用率、负载、利用率等。
- 内存:应用程序的内存使用率、交换率、缓存命中率等。
- 磁盘:应用程序的磁盘I/O读写次数、读写速度、磁盘使用率等。
- 网络:应用程序的入出流量、带宽使用率、网络延迟等。
- 容器:容器的创建时间、状态、重启次数等。
3. 监控策略
华为云原生CCE支持自定义监控策略,用户可以根据实际需求设置阈值、报警条件等。以下是一些常见的监控策略:
- 阈值报警:当资源使用率超过预设阈值时,触发报警。
- 周期性监控:定时收集资源使用数据,进行统计分析。
- 日志分析:分析应用程序日志,发现潜在问题。
4. 监控数据可视化
华为云原生CCE提供了多种数据可视化工具,如:
- 图表:以图表形式展示资源使用情况,方便用户直观了解。
- 仪表盘:将多个监控指标整合到一个仪表盘上,便于用户全面了解应用状态。
5. 监控案例分析
以下是一个监控案例:
场景:某用户部署了一款电商平台,发现部分订单处理速度较慢。
解决步骤:
- 分析监控数据:检查CPU、内存、磁盘等资源使用情况,发现CPU使用率较高。
- 排查问题:查看应用程序日志,发现数据库查询效率较低。
- 优化方案:升级数据库版本,优化查询语句。
- 监控效果:监控数据显示,订单处理速度明显提升。
四、总结
华为云原生CCE高效资源监控全攻略,帮助用户轻松掌控云上应用状态。通过合理配置监控策略,及时发现并解决问题,提升应用性能,让云原生应用更加稳定、高效。
